Hello Daniel,
This combination against 2.4.4 won't allow directories to be moved.
Ex: mv a b #fails with I/O error.  See attached strace.
But with ext2-dir-patch-S4 by itself, mv works as it should.

> Here is my ext2 directory index as a patch against your patch:
> 
>     http://kernelnewbies.org/~phillips/htree/dx.pcache-2.4.4
> 
> Changes:
> 
>     - COMBSORT macro replaced by custom sort code
>     - Most #ifdef CONFIG_EXT2_INDEX's changed to if (<constant>)
> 
> To do:
> 
>   - Split up the split code
>   - Finalize hash function
>   - Test/debug big endian
>   - Fall back to linear search if bad index detected
>   - Fail gracefully on random data
>   - Remove the tracing and test options
> 
> To apply:
> 
>     cd source/tree
>     zcat ext2-dir-patch-S4.gz | patch -p1
>     cat dx.pcache-2.4.4 | patch -p0
> 
> To create an indexed directory:
> 
>     mount /dev/hdxxx /test -o index
>     mkdir /test/foo
